A RESOLUTION IN SUPPORT OF A
LIGHTED PATHWAY BETWEEN CAMPUS AND DOWNTOWN
WHEREAS, the
Preamble to the Student Senate Rules and Regulations states that, “The Student
Senate shall work to build a vital and thriving University community
encompassing students, faculty, staff and administration, and
WHEREAS, the
Preamble to the Student Senate Rules and Regulations states that, “The Student
Senate shall work to strengthen ties between the University community and all
the residents of
WHEREAS, high
amounts of crime, poor sidewalk quality and a lack of adequate lighting in the Oread Neighborhood area have been ongoing concerns for
students at the University of Kansas, and
WHEREAS, a
safe, accessible lighted route between Louisiana Street and Massachusetts
Street along the North side of 12th Street will directly benefit
both students at the University of Kansas and the Lawrence community, and
WHEREAS, the
proposed lighted pathway will encourage safe pedestrian travel between downtown
establishments and locations on campus, student housing, Greek housing,
boarding houses, and permanent Lawrence residents’ homes, and
WHEREAS, the
motion-activated LED lighting in the proposed pathway will be energy efficient,
create minimal light pollution and increase pedestrian safety, and
WHEREAS, a
newly constructed concrete path which is easily accessible will encourage
travel between campus locations, student housing locations and downtown
locations to occur in one area, increasing collective safety.
